I’m going forward for a laparoscopy for suspected endometriosis soon. I just wondered if anyone who’s had this procedure could talk me through what to expect?

Best surgery I ever had! Life changing.

Mine was a few years ago & in an Irish hospital so hopefully someone will also post to give you a more updated version.

Keyhole surgery.
Don't remember anything after anesthetic.
Stomach felt tender afterwards - not sore or painful, just a little delicate. (Similar to when I had my appendix out but not as bad).
I took two weeks off work as it was advised at the time & hospital issued sick note but really don't think it was needed.

I had two months injections afterwards, chemical memopause to reset everything.
I can't remember exactly but think I had a check up with the surgeon after 2 months and again after 6.

It made a huge difference to the pain (I used to pass out and cry with pain) and heaviness of my periods (flooding, hourly pad changes etc).

Periods now about 3 heavy days/2 light days (they used to be 9-11 heavy days) and the pain, while not full eliminated but is far more managable. I probably get about 3/4 flair ups a year and even then it's so much better than before.
